The artwork depicts a pair of black patent leather shoes on a gray background with a white splash, creating a minimalist and surreal composition. The simple, iconic shapes of the shoes and the stark contrast between the black, white, and gray tones contribute to the visual impact of the piece. The artist seems to be exploring the interplay between everyday objects, light, and shadow, inviting the viewer to consider the mundane in a new, thought-provoking way. In Situ – Fabienne Leclerc
Gallery
In Situ – Fabienne Leclerc
Romainville

Founded by Fabienne Leclerc in 2001, In Situ began in the 13th district of Paris alongside a group of galleries in rue Louise Weiss. After seven years in the 6th, the gallery moved to the Marais in November 2013, then to the Stalingrad district in January 2017. Since October 2019, In Situ - fabienne leclerc has moved into a new space in Romainville, accompanied by Air de Paris, gallery Jocelyn Wolff, gallery Sator the FRAC Ile-de-France as well as the Fiminco Foundation. The ambition of In Situ - fabienne leclerc is to promote young and emerging artists in France and internationally, and to support its established artists in the long term.
